workflow-plugin-control-plane

module
v0.1.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jun 12, 2026 License: MIT

README

workflow-plugin-control-plane

Product-neutral Workflow control-plane descriptor, envelope, and registry contracts.

This plugin package is a public contract lane. It validates descriptor data that Workflow hosts can choose to render or store, but it does not authorize actions, bind HTTP routes, dispatch providers, issue credentials, persist host state, approve deployments, or run rollbacks.

Packages

  • descriptors: route/action, provider handoff, and admin contribution descriptor validators.
  • envelopes: state/event/audit envelope validators with opaque handle and retention metadata checks.
  • registry: descriptor provenance, digest, allowlist epoch, downgrade floor, revocation freshness, parser version, and trust-root generation validators.

The wire contract is v1alpha1 and uses protocol version control-plane.v1alpha1.

Directories

Path Synopsis
cmd
workflow-plugin-control-plane command
Command workflow-plugin-control-plane exposes control-plane contract metadata as an external Workflow plugin dependency anchor.
Command workflow-plugin-control-plane exposes control-plane contract metadata as an external Workflow plugin dependency anchor.
pb
pb
Package internal implements the workflow-plugin-control-plane plugin.
Package internal implements the workflow-plugin-control-plane plugin.
pb

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L